Today’s Football Forecasts

| October 26, 2024 @ 10:43 am

For today’s Magic City Classic in Birmingham, Alabama, the weather looks excellent. Expect sunny skies with morning temperatures starting cool, around the mid 50s, warming up to the mid-80s by the afternoon. It’s dry, with light winds, making for a pleasant day for both the parade and the football game at Legion Field.

Alabama takes on Missouri for homecoming at Saban Field at Bryant-Denny Stadium. Once again, it will be dry and warm with temperatures in the mid 80s at kickoff (around 2:30 PM CDT) and dropping into the upper 70s by the final whistle. Skies will be sunny.

UAB has this weekend off.

Auburn will be battling Kentucky up in Lexington later today with kickoff at 6:45 PM CDT. Temperatures will start off in the upper 50s and will drop into the upper 40s by the end of the game. Skies will be clear.
